I've become addicted to getting news through Calibre (on my nook). So far, most of the newspapers, blogs, etc. read very well on the nook. They seem just as easy to navigate as the few newspapers or magazines I bought for it. The paid newspapers and magazines do have more content, but I figure I never have time to read it all anyway. (I'm still tempted with a few of the paid ones now and then, and my tacky side wants to see New York Post available for the nook. )

It hasn't been perfect. It turns out that Dilbert is a little hard to read on the nook. Also, a few sites took too long to upload, so I removed them.
